diff options
author | Nils Dagsson Moskopp <nils@dieweltistgarnichtso.net> | 2011-07-24 11:00:38 -0700 |
---|---|---|
committer | Nils Dagsson Moskopp <nils@dieweltistgarnichtso.net> | 2011-07-24 11:00:38 -0700 |
commit | a5a9c9f799dfbad2e542e4bd7b2c9ae7821ecb6b (patch) | |
tree | 40f6a2c0a445216ae797c0c15dd427c7dee6a358 /src | |
parent | 71b7d925970f38a993ff9f7c3f3939a0c0b8112b (diff) | |
parent | cce210f6768ab9960248f07d2b203dfae660daac (diff) | |
download | minetest-a5a9c9f799dfbad2e542e4bd7b2c9ae7821ecb6b.tar.gz minetest-a5a9c9f799dfbad2e542e4bd7b2c9ae7821ecb6b.tar.bz2 minetest-a5a9c9f799dfbad2e542e4bd7b2c9ae7821ecb6b.zip |
Merge pull request #36 from Oblomov/master
Some more gettext stuff
Diffstat (limited to 'src')
-rw-r--r-- | src/cmake_config.h.in | 1 | ||||
-rw-r--r-- | src/gettext.h | 2 | ||||
-rw-r--r-- | src/main.cpp | 4 | ||||
-rw-r--r-- | src/servermain.cpp | 2 |
4 files changed, 6 insertions, 3 deletions
diff --git a/src/cmake_config.h.in b/src/cmake_config.h.in index 6a8f93bac..7cbb11f6b 100644 --- a/src/cmake_config.h.in +++ b/src/cmake_config.h.in @@ -6,6 +6,7 @@ #define PROJECT_NAME "@PROJECT_NAME@" #define INSTALL_PREFIX "@CMAKE_INSTALL_PREFIX@" #define VERSION_STRING "@VERSION_STRING@" +#define USE_GETTEXT @USE_GETTEXT@ #ifdef NDEBUG #define BUILD_TYPE "Release" #else diff --git a/src/gettext.h b/src/gettext.h index 7c3a6ffab..493f9b21b 100644 --- a/src/gettext.h +++ b/src/gettext.h @@ -1,3 +1,5 @@ +#include "config.h" // for USE_GETTEXT + #if USE_GETTEXT #include <libintl.h> #else diff --git a/src/main.cpp b/src/main.cpp index bdfbc35f7..bcca60d95 100644 --- a/src/main.cpp +++ b/src/main.cpp @@ -1132,7 +1132,7 @@ int main(int argc, char *argv[]) // Create user data directory
fs::CreateDir(porting::path_userdata);
- init_gettext((porting::path_userdata+"/locale").c_str());
+ init_gettext((porting::path_data+"/../locale").c_str());
// Initialize debug streams
#ifdef RUN_IN_PLACE
@@ -1153,7 +1153,7 @@ int main(int argc, char *argv[]) BEGIN_DEBUG_EXCEPTION_HANDLER
// Print startup message
- dstream<<DTIME<<"minetest-c55"
+ dstream<<DTIME<<PROJECT_NAME <<
" with SER_FMT_VER_HIGHEST="<<(int)SER_FMT_VER_HIGHEST
<<", "<<BUILD_INFO
<<std::endl;
diff --git a/src/servermain.cpp b/src/servermain.cpp index 146c548c5..b8fb9ba2b 100644 --- a/src/servermain.cpp +++ b/src/servermain.cpp @@ -162,7 +162,7 @@ int main(int argc, char *argv[]) BEGIN_DEBUG_EXCEPTION_HANDLER // Print startup message - dstream<<DTIME<<"minetest-c55" + dstream<<DTIME<<PROJECT_NAME << " with SER_FMT_VER_HIGHEST="<<(int)SER_FMT_VER_HIGHEST <<", "<<BUILD_INFO <<std::endl; |